Waste-to-Energy Technologies



With waste generation on the rise, locating lasting services is coming to be progressively crucial. Waste-to-Energy (WtE) modern technologies offer an encouraging technique to managing our waste while producing power. These modern technologies include transforming non-recyclable waste materials into useful forms of energy like power, heat, or fuel.



By diverting waste from land fills and blazing it in controlled settings, WtE not just decreases the volume of waste but additionally creates useful power resources.

One typical approach of WtE is mass-burn incineration, where waste is shed at high temperatures to produce vapor that drives wind turbines generating power. Another approach is gasification, which converts waste right into synthetic gas that can be utilized for power generation or as a chemical feedstock.

Additionally, anaerobic food digestion breaks down organic waste to generate biogas for energy.
